I bought an Asus n550jv last week. it's my first laptop so i"m not really expert in what should the temperature be!

Btw i'm not using cooling pad with this tests

the laptop is using:
Intel Core i7 4700HQ 2.40GHz
NVIDIA GeForce GT 750M 4096 MB

on normal usage like watching movies in balance setting the temperature of cpu and motherboard is about 47C to 55-57c

When it's running games the temperature goes up to 75 to 85 and sometimes I saw it goes above 90c

so I downloaded msi kombostor for graphical temperature test and prime95 for cpu test

The result was that gpu was around 80c in 100% usage
cpu and motherboard got to 93-94c in 100% usage

My question is that is this normal for this kind of motherboard and cpu to get this hot with this cooling system or is it laptops and something wrong with my cpu fan?

In the long run. i will say it is not healthy for the CPU to reach those temps. Intels homepage say 100.c is the max. So i would suggest buying a laptop cooler with a fan (If your cooling pad do not have one already).
